HealthScore for Gogebic County, MI
HealthScore, a component of the overall CaringScore for assisted living facilities in Gogebic, rates a region on a scale of 1 (less healthful) to 10 (more healthful). It's specifically tailored to anyone looking for assisted living facilities. The HealthScore for Gogebic is based on the availability of healthcare resources, air and water quality, the overall health of the local population, and other key factors. With a HealthScore of 5.9, Gogebic rates above average for those seeking assisted living facilities.
Easy access to physicians -- especially geriatricians and other key specialists -- is important to older adults. At just 162.6 physicians per capita, Gogebic trails the national average by 26.3 percent. Gogebic trails the national average in geriatricians per capita by 100.0 percent, with 0, and scores 67.7 percent below the national average in specialists per capita, with 6.3. These medical specialists include cardiologists, oncologists, and orthopedists. The average life expectancy from birth in Gogebic is 77.6 years -- on par with the rest of the country. Air quality in Gogebic -- one factor in gauging the healthfulness of a region -- is 18.1 percent above average, and water quality -- another key measure of Gogebic's environmental health -- is 20.0 percent above average.
| Doctors Per Capita | Gogebic County, MI | Nat'l Avg |
|---|---|---|
| Physicians | 162.6 | 220.5 |
| Geriatricians | 0 | 1.3 |
| Cardiologists | 0 | 7.7 |
| Oncologists | 0 | 3.5 |
| Orthopedists | 6.3 | 7 |
CostScore for Gogebic County, MI
CostScore, part of the overall CaringScore for assisted living facilities in Gogebic, rates the cost of living for older adults on a scale of 1 (more expensive) to 10 (less expensive). It's specifically tailored to people looking for assisted living facilities. The CostScore for Gogebic is based on data such as the average monthly cost of assisted living facilities in the region, cost of living indices such as housing and healthcare, regional tax rates, and other key factors. With a CostScore of 8.6, the costs associated with assisted living facilities in Gogebic are generally less expensive than the national average.
The average monthly cost for assisted living facilities in Gogebic is $2,250 , which is 31.0 percent less expensive than the rest of the country. Overall, the cost of living for Gogebic indexes at 22.0 percent lower than the national average. Average healthcare costs are 6.0 percent cheaper than the national average, and the cost of housing is 69.0 percent less expensive than average.
| Cost of Living | Gogebic County, MI |
|---|---|
| Aggregate Index | 78 |
| Healthcare Index | 94 |
| Housing Index | 31 |
| Food Index | 94 |
| Utilities Index | 105 |
| Transportation Index | 99 |
LivabilityScore for Gogebic County, MI
LivabilityScore makes up part of the overall CaringScore for assisted living facilities in Gogebic. On a scale of 1 (less livable) to 10 (more livable), it's a rating of the quality of life in a region, specifically tailored to those looking for assisted living facilities. The LivabilityScore for Gogebic is based on weather, crime rates, economic factors, average age of the population, and other key demographics. With a LivabilityScore of 5.4, Gogebic is on par with the national average for assisted living facilities.
Weather is an important factor in choosing the best place for assisted living facilities. The sun shines an average of 182 days each year in Gogebic, 11.2 percent fewer sunny days than the rest of the U.S. sees. With an average temperature of 2°F in January, winters tend to be colder in Gogebic than in other parts of the country, and summers are often more temperate than other places, averaging 78°F in July.
Local crime rates are another important indicator. The violent crime rate in Gogebic is 25.0 percent higher than the national average, and the property crime rate is 50.0 percent lower than average. At $32,392 per year, the population of Gogebic earns a lower than average median household income. Gogebic has an unemployment rate of 11.70 percent, roughly 28.6 percent higher than the national average. And about 22.23 percent of the population in Gogebic is of retirement age -- 65 or older -- which exceeds the national average by 68.9 percent.
| Amenities Per Capita | Gogebic | Nat'l Avg |
|---|---|---|
| Parks | 116.7 | 136.1 |
| Libraries | 18.8 | 18.8 |
| Places of Worship | 161.2 | 220.5 |
| Public Transit | 0 | 110.4 |
| Grocery Stores | 131.4 | 97.7 |
| Pharmacies | 12.5 | 13.8 |
